1. A Grand Beginning: The Birth of Gyeongbokgung 🏯

Gyeongbokgung wasn’t built overnight—it’s a masterpiece that took centuries to perfect! Constructed in 1395 during the early Joseon Dynasty, it was designed as the heart of Seoul’s royal life. Picture this: sprawling gardens, majestic halls, and enough space for an entire court to thrive.
Fun fact: The palace originally had over **7,000 rooms**—yes, you read that right! Unfortunately, history (and some pesky invaders) left their mark, but restoration efforts have brought much of its former glory back. 🔨✨
